Torrent of Regret: Boston's Molasses Disaster
On January 15th, 1919, a fierce day in Beantown, tragedy struck the North End neighborhood. A colossal tank holding over 2.3 million gallons of molasses, kept by the Purity Distilling Company, suddenly exploded. This colossal wave of thick, sticky goo swept through the streets with unimaginable speed, engulfing buildings and capturing citizens.
The destruction was swift. Scores of people met their end in this tragic disaster. The air was thick with the aroma of molasses, a sickening reminder of the carnage that unfolded.
